Subspecies
Forms a superspecies with Pale-billed Woodpecker (Campephilus guatemalensis) and Guayaquil Woodpecker (Campephilus gayaquilensis). Possibly conspecific with Guayaquil Woodpecker (Campephilus gayaquilensis). Subspecies intergrade quite extensively; birds from southern half of range formerly grouped together as subspecies albirostris.
The following 3 subspecies are recognised:
malherbii Gray, GR, 1845 - Western Panama east to northern and central Colombia.
melanoleucos (Gmelin, 1788) - East of Andes, from Colombia east to Trinidad and north-eastern Brazil, south to Bolivia, Paraguay, northern and north-eastern Argentina and Mato Grosso.
cearae (Cory, 1915) - Eastern and southern Brazil.
